GEODE-10103: Retrieve full region path names (#7419)
* GEODE-10103: Retrieve full region path names
This commit modifies RebalanceOperationPerformer getMemberRegionList
to invoke listAllRegionPaths instead of listNames.

> Rebalance with no setting for include-region doesn't work for subregions

> Executing a command like this produces no output for the rebalance command
> even though a region exists to rebalance:
> {noformat}
> gfsh -e "connect --locator=localhost[23456]" -e "rebalance"{noformat}
> Output:
> {noformat}
> ./rebalance.sh
> (1) Executing - connect --locator=localhost[23456]
> Connecting to Locator at [host=localhost, port=23456] ..
> Connecting to Manager at [host=192.168.1.5, port=1099] ..
> Successfully connected to: [host=192.168.1.5, port=1099]
> You are connected to a cluster of version: 1.16.0-build.0
> (2) Executing - rebalance{noformat}
> Running from gfsh directly does:
> {noformat}
> gfsh>rebalance
> gfsh> {noformat}
